Multiple NTLM authentications were made to the same Microsoft Configuration Manager site server and user from different IPs in a short period of time. This might indicate a potential NTLM Relay attack.

ATT&CK tactics: Credential Access (TA0006) Lateral Movement (TA0008)ATT&CK techniques: Adversary-in-the-Middle: Name Resolution Poisoning and SMB Relay (T1557.001) Use Alternate Authentication Material: Pass the Hash (T1550.002)Required data: XDR AgentDetector tags: Microsoft SCCM AnalyticsAttacker's goals: An attacker may coerce the SCCM site server to authenticate to a malicious host and relay it to escalate privileges and move laterally across site systems.Investigative actions: Ensure that the alerted host is not a NAT device or proxy that replicates or forwards network traffic as part of its expected operational behavior. Check if the protocols used are vulnerable to an NTLM relay attack (e.g. LDAP, SMB). Ensure that SMB signing is enabled in the case of a possible SMB relay attack. Check for network activity to and from the suspicious IP address to verify if it is a compromised machine. Monitor closely the actions of the potentially compromised user account for any anomalous behavior, especially suspicious SCCM-related activity occurring near the time of the alert.Variations
